Output d8524f7e9d0cb56cf2a9eaf7e5d0c6cf782d15e989f8874c93ccf8835d278ee7:5

value
580896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a4a70a16eccdabc513b826a47daa27a70b0e9d2 OP_EQUAL
address
3EJEMCJW1pYWezBNzonU3Wj24P5fW1ZEXt
transaction
d8524f7e9d0cb56cf2a9eaf7e5d0c6cf782d15e989f8874c93ccf8835d278ee7
spent
true